Cameron Booth "2 Bays 2 Greys" Horse Painting 1972
Cameron Booth (American, 1892-1980). Oil on canvas painting titled "Two Bays Two Greys" depicting four horses in a paddock, 1972. Initialed and dated along the lower right; titled along the verso.

Provenance: Collection of Rev. Richard L. Hillstrom; Collection of Frank J. Indihar, M.D.; Private Minnesota Collection.

Exhibition:
Lutheran Brotherhood, Minneapolis, "A Select Exhibition of Paintings by Cameron Booth, " January 6 - 28, 1983.
Alumni Gallery, Augsburg College, Minneapolis, "A Tribute to Cameron Booth, " October 19 - November 11, 1988. No. 34 in catalog.

Unframed; height: 30 in x width: 40 in. Framed; height: 30 3/4 in x width: 40 3/4 in x depth: 1 1/2 in.
Condition: The colors are bold and bright and the surface is stable. No chips, losses, or restorations when viewed under UV light. Light wear to the frame.
